Forest Lawn Cemetery in Norfolk, VA, serves as a serene final resting place, offering a tranquil environment for reflection and remembrance. The cemetery is committed to maintaining its grounds and providing a respectful atmosphere for families and visitors.
In addition to its role in honoring those who have passed, Forest Lawn Cemetery is integrated into the larger fabric of the Norfolk community, supporting various initiatives and events that enhance the lives of residents. The cemetery stands as a testament to the history and heritage of the area, inviting the public to engage with its legacy.
